here are some experinces from used tire info
Micheline Energy - long life but bad grip [smiley=thumbdown.gif]
Hankook -long life -avg grip [smiley=thumbdown.gif]
good year ventura-long life and above avg grip [smiley=thumbup.gif]
pirelli p6000 - medium life -avg grip
goodyear excellence - long life -good grip [smiley=thumbup.gif]
good year hydragrip -long life -very good grip in wet but low comfort.. [smiley=thumbup.gif]
bridgestone Turanza er300 - above avg life , good grip and comfort.. [smiley=thumbup.gif]
bridgestone potenza- definitely all series deserve the ratings [smiley=thumbup.gif]
kumho ku31 - although a budget tire the friends who used recommend it and tests results are ok [smiley=thumbup.gif]
